Westin Georgetown, Washington D.C.

2350 M Street N.W.
Rated 8.3 in 119 reviews

The Westin Georgetown, Washington D.C., offers a blend of contemporary style and luxurious comfort, situated in the heart of the nation's capital. This hotel provides an ideal location for both business and leisure travelers, with its proximity to a host of significant landmarks, cultural attractions, and vibrant neighborhoods. It's just a short distance from the picturesque Georgetown district, known for its historic charm, shopping, and dining.

Guests at the Westin Georgetown can expect spacious accommodations with modern amenities designed to enhance comfort and productivity. Each room is thoughtfully equipped with features like the Heavenly Bed® and Heavenly Bath®, ensuring a restful stay. The hotel’s design emphasizes a clean, modern aesthetic, complemented by natural light and warm furnishings.

For dining, the hotel offers options that cater to diverse tastes. On-site restaurant options provide a variety of cuisines, making it convenient for guests to enjoy a meal without venturing far. Additionally, the surrounding area of Georgetown boasts numerous restaurants and cafes, offering a wide array of dining experiences.

The Westin Georgetown also caters to business travelers with its comprehensive meeting and event facilities. The hotel provides a range of flexible meeting spaces, equipped with modern technology and supported by professional event planning services. A well-equipped fitness center is available for those maintaining their workout routine while traveling.

Overall, the Westin Georgetown, Washington D.C., combines a strategic location, modern facilities, and attentive service, providing an excellent choice for those visiting the capital for any occasion.

About Washington

Washington, D.C. offers a variety of activities and sites that reflect its rich history and culture. Exploring the National Mall is essential for anyone visiting the city. This expansive area is home to many of the nation's most iconic monuments and memorials, including the Lincoln Memorial and the Washington Monument.

Visiting the Smithsonian Museums is another valuable experience. These museums cover a wide range of topics, from natural history to air and space, and admission is free, making them accessible to everyone. The National Gallery of Art is also noteworthy, showcasing an impressive collection of European and American art.

Touring the U.S. Capitol provides insight into American government and history. Guided tours allow visitors to explore the building and learn about its significance. Similarly, a visit to the White House offers a glimpse into the nation's executive branch, though access may be limited and requires advance planning.

Experiencing local neighborhoods such as Georgetown or Dupont Circle can add depth to your visit. These areas offer unique shops, dining options, and a taste of the city’s vibrant culture. Additionally, attending a performance at the Kennedy Center can enhance your cultural experience, as it hosts a variety of shows ranging from ballet to classical music.

For those interested in history, visiting the National Archives is worthwhile. Here, you can see foundational documents like the Declaration of Independence and the Constitution. The Holocaust Memorial Museum provides a somber yet important reflection on history and human rights.

Lastly, enjoying the cherry blossoms during the spring season is a beautiful way to appreciate nature in the heart of the city. The annual National Cherry Blossom Festival celebrates this phenomenon and offers various activities throughout the area.

In summary, Washington, D.C. presents a blend of historical, cultural, and artistic experiences that can cater to a wide range of interests, making it a compelling destination for visitors.
